
Alor, West Komodo and Raja Ampat Snorkel Safari
At our first stop, Alor, we'll be amazed by the sheer beauty of the marine life and reef scapes. We hope to come across a couple of the ocean's most iconic inhabitants, like a superpod of dolphins and melon head whales, giant ocean sunfish, and even blue whales as we move from site to site. We'll be based at Alami Alor Resort, where we will be the only guests and will have exclusive access to their house reef. We'll then move over to the north of Sulawesi where we'll be based in the award-winning Siladen Resort. From this tiny tropical island, we'll explore the best snorkeling sites in one of Indonesia's oldest marine protected areas, Bunaken National Park. From the comfort of a lovely island resort, we'll be able to explore all the area's best reefs with ease. Bunaken is famous for a lot of things, but it's most known for its massive turtle population. We are sure to see many turtles while exploring the shallow coral plateaus, as they come to the surface for a quick breath or just cruise over the reefs. The final leg of this amazing tour will be spent in Raja Ampat, at the wonderful Papua Explorers Resort, located in the heart of the archipelago. Just a few minutes from the resort, there is a huge variety of snorkeling sites that play host to some of the most diverse marine habitats found anywhere on the planet. Expect truly pristine coral gardens packed with hard and soft corals that carpet the island slopes all the way up to the surface. Masses of fish life explode from the reefs, with good chances of swimming next to bigger fish such as manta rays, reef sharks, and schools of barracuda and jacks.
